位置:泸州炬业科技-炬业问答 > 资讯中心 > 知识解读 > 文章详情

物流模块模板名称是什么

作者:泸州炬业科技-炬业问答
|
358人看过
发布时间:2026-04-15 06:49:19
物流模块模板名称是什么?物流模块作为网站或电商平台的核心功能之一,其设计和实现直接影响用户体验与运营效率。在构建一个高效、可靠的物流系统时,选择合适的模块模板至关重要。本文将从功能定位、技术实现、数据管理、用户体验、系统集成、安全与合
物流模块模板名称是什么
物流模块模板名称是什么?
物流模块作为网站或电商平台的核心功能之一,其设计和实现直接影响用户体验与运营效率。在构建一个高效、可靠的物流系统时,选择合适的模块模板至关重要。本文将从功能定位、技术实现、数据管理、用户体验、系统集成、安全与合规、扩展性、性能优化、可维护性、未来趋势、系统架构以及模块化设计等方面,深入探讨物流模块模板的构建与优化。
一、功能定位与模块设计
物流模块的核心功能应围绕“订单管理”、“配送路径规划”、“仓储管理”、“支付接口”、“物流跟踪”、“客户反馈”等展开。模块模板的设计需遵循“模块化”原则,确保各功能模块之间具备良好的交互性与独立性。例如,订单管理模块应包括订单创建、状态更新、支付处理等功能,而配送路径规划模块则需依赖地图API与算法引擎,实现最优路径计算。
在模块划分上,建议采用“分层架构”,将系统分为前端、后端、数据库及第三方服务层。前端负责用户交互,后端处理业务逻辑,数据库存储数据,第三方服务提供外部接口如支付网关、物流API等。这种架构不仅提高了系统的可维护性,也便于后期功能扩展与技术升级。
二、技术实现与模块整合
物流模块的技术实现需结合多种技术手段,如API接口、数据库设计、前端交互技术等。例如,使用RESTful API设计前后端交互,确保数据传递的高效性与安全性;采用MySQL或PostgreSQL作为数据库,支持高并发与复杂查询;前端使用React或Vue框架,提升用户交互体验。
在模块整合方面,物流模块需与订单模块、支付模块、用户管理模块等紧密集成。例如,订单模块需与物流模块联动,当订单状态变更时,物流模块自动更新配送路径。模块间的接口设计应遵循“松耦合”原则,确保各模块之间可独立开发、测试与维护。
三、数据管理与系统性能
物流模块的数据管理需注重数据安全与性能优化。首先,数据存储应采用分表分库策略,避免单点故障。例如,订单数据可按订单编号分表,物流轨迹数据按时间分表,提升查询速度与系统稳定性。其次,数据缓存机制可显著提高系统响应速度,如使用Redis缓存高频访问的数据,减少数据库压力。
在系统性能方面,可引入负载均衡与分布式缓存技术,确保高并发场景下的系统稳定运行。同时,采用异步消息队列(如Kafka、RabbitMQ)处理异步任务,提升系统吞吐量与响应效率。此外,监控系统(如Prometheus、Grafana)可实时监测系统性能,及时发现并解决潜在问题。
四、用户体验与界面设计
物流模块的用户体验直接影响用户满意度与复购率。界面设计需简洁直观,用户能够快速了解订单状态、配送进度与物流轨迹。例如,订单状态栏应实时显示“待发货”、“已发货”、“已签收”等状态,用户可点击查看详情。物流轨迹图需清晰显示配送路径,标注各节点时间与地点。
在交互设计上,可引入“进度条”、“通知推送”、“弹窗提示”等功能,提升用户体验。例如,当物流状态发生变化时,系统自动推送通知至用户手机,确保用户第一时间掌握最新动态。此外,支持多语言与多地区适配,提升用户覆盖范围与市场竞争力。
五、系统集成与第三方服务
物流模块的系统集成需与第三方服务无缝对接,如支付网关、物流API、地图服务等。例如,与支付宝或微信支付对接,实现订单支付流程自动化;与顺丰、京东物流API对接,获取物流状态与配送信息。第三方服务的集成需遵循“接口标准化”原则,确保数据格式统一,提升系统兼容性。
在系统集成过程中,需注意数据安全与接口安全。例如,采用HTTPS加密传输,确保数据在传输过程中的安全性;设置访问权限控制,防止未授权访问。同时,对接第三方服务时,应充分了解其服务条款与接口文档,确保系统稳定运行。
六、安全与合规性
物流模块的安全性是系统运行的基础。首先,需采用加密技术保护用户数据与交易信息,如使用TLS 1.3协议加密数据传输,使用AES-256算法加密存储数据。其次,需设置访问控制机制,限制用户权限,防止数据泄露与非法操作。
在合规性方面,物流模块需符合相关法律法规,如《数据安全法》《个人信息保护法》等,确保用户隐私与数据安全。同时,系统需通过安全审计与渗透测试,确保系统无漏洞。例如,定期进行安全漏洞扫描,修复潜在风险,防止黑客攻击。
七、扩展性与可维护性
物流模块的扩展性决定了系统在业务增长与功能升级时的适应能力。在模块设计上,应预留扩展接口,便于后期增加新功能。例如,可设计“物流扩展模块”,支持第三方物流API的集成。此外,模块间采用接口定义(Interface Definition)方式,确保各模块可独立开发与维护。
在可维护性方面,系统应具备完善的日志记录与错误处理机制。例如,系统应记录所有操作日志,便于问题排查;设置异常处理机制,确保系统在异常情况下仍能正常运行。同时,采用模块化设计,提升系统的可维护性与可扩展性。
八、未来趋势与技术演进
随着人工智能、大数据与物联网技术的发展,物流模块将向智能化、自动化方向演进。例如,基于AI的物流路径优化算法,可实时计算最优配送路径,提升配送效率;基于大数据的用户行为分析,可优化物流策略,提升用户满意度。此外,物联网技术将推动物流设备智能化,实现设备状态实时监控与预测性维护。
未来,物流模块还将与区块链技术结合,实现物流数据的不可篡改与透明化,提升系统信任度。同时,5G与边缘计算技术将推动物流模块的实时性与响应速度,提升用户体验。
九、系统架构与模块化设计
物流模块的系统架构应采用微服务架构,提升系统的灵活性与可扩展性。例如,将物流模块拆分为多个微服务,如订单服务、物流服务、用户服务等,各服务之间通过RESTful API通信,确保系统高可用与可维护性。
在模块化设计上,应遵循“单一职责”原则,每个模块只负责一个功能,避免功能耦合。例如,订单服务仅处理订单相关逻辑,物流服务仅处理物流相关逻辑,确保模块独立开发与维护。同时,采用模块化接口设计,确保各模块之间可灵活组合与扩展。
十、
物流模块作为网站或电商平台的重要组成部分,其设计与实现直接影响用户体验与运营效率。选择合适的模块模板,合理规划功能模块,结合先进技术,提升系统性能与安全性,是构建高效物流系统的关键。随着技术的不断演进,物流模块将向智能化、自动化方向发展,为用户提供更优质的物流服务。未来,物流模块的设计与优化将持续演进,以满足日益增长的市场需求与用户期望。